I got a few from my local bank but they are not going to get any more. They told me that their main vault told them they couldn't have any more because so many people would come in with $10 and $20 wanting all pennies. They said that they even had a guy come in and want $200 worth. Let the hoarding frenzy begin.
09 pennies The mint sold out of their offering within a month, bank rolls are being sold on ebay at a premium. The quanties/demand of bank rolls are down because of the return of coinage from folks coin jars and the economy, so the release of the 09 pennies into circulation is low.
